the numbers

Gamma pricing

planmonthlyannual (per mo)what you get
free$0/user$0/user400 starting AI credits with no monthly refresh; 10 slides/prompt; 50,000 input tokens; 2,000-credit balance cap; +200 credits/referral.
plus$9/user1,000 credits/month; 75 slides/prompt; 100,000 input tokens.
pro$18/user4,000 credits/month; 75 slides/prompt; up to 10 custom domains; API access.
ultracustom20,000 credits/month; 75 slides/prompt; up to 100 custom domains.
team$20/user6,000 credits/seat/month; 75 slides/prompt; up to 10 custom domains; 2-seat minimum.
business$40/user10,000 credits/seat/month; up to 100 custom domains; 10-seat minimum.
enterprisecustomAnnual agreement; flexible team size and custom organization-wide credits.

free tier400 one-time starting AI credits; no automatic refresh; 10 slides/prompt; 50,000 input tokens; balance capped at 2,000 credits; +200 credits per referral

billingPlus and Pro offer monthly + annual; annual is advertised as 28% cheaper; Ultra is monthly-only; Team and Business are annual-only; Enterprise uses an annual agreement

hidden costs1,500 extra credits cost $6; multi-user auto-recharge charges separately for each user who triggers it; credits are not pooled; unused paid credits expire after the subscription ends; Team requires 2 seats and Business 10
